Sump Pump Overflow Water Removal Cost in Ringwood, NJ

The cost of Sump Pump Overflow Water Removal can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Ringwood, NJ. These are estimates, not guarantees.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water extraction $500 – $2,500 Size of affected area, severity of damage
Drying and dehumidification $1,000 – $5,000 Size of affected area, severity of damage
Sanitizing and disinfecting $500 – $2,000 Size of affected area, severity of damage
Final inspection and restoration $1,000 – $5,000 Size of affected area, severity of damage
Emergency response (after hours) $200 – $1,000 Time of day, severity of damage

Q: What causes a sump pump to overflow?

A: A sump pump can overflow due to a variety of reasons, including clogged drains, power outages, or excessive rainfall. Regular maintenance and inspections can help prevent these issues.
